Why LiFePO4 Batteries Are Stealing the Spotlight

Imagine trying to power a camper van through the Swiss Alps with a car battery that weighs as much as a baby hippo. That’s where TLH LAB 24V/48V LiFePO4 batteries come in – they’re like the Olympic gymnasts of energy storage, combining lightweight design with explosive power. Unlike their lead-acid cousins that tap out after 500 cycles, these lithium iron phosphate champions keep going strong for 3,000+ charge cycles.

Cost Analysis That’ll Make Your CFO Smile

While the upfront cost might raise eyebrows, let’s crunch numbers. A typical 48V 100Ah system delivers 5,120Wh per cycle. Over 10 years at 80% depth of discharge daily, you’re looking at ¢0.03 per watt-hour – 60% cheaper than lead-acid alternatives.
